Description

The Covenant and Agreement in Wayne serves to establish restrictive covenants within a specific residential subdivision, ensuring the maintenance of property values and the desirability of the area. This agreement requires all property owners in the subdivision to adhere to the terms set forth by the Homeowner's Association, which includes regulations for property use and maintenance. The form details the establishment of the Association, membership obligations, and the process for amending the agreement via majority consent. Owners must notify the Association of their contact information upon purchasing property. Legal compliance is emphasized, with provisions indicating that any conflicting terms are rendered void. The agreement also allows for enforcement through legal proceedings, making it a valuable tool for managing subdivision governance.
